What moves the price on a 2007 Mercedes Benz Cl Class

The $9,990–$16,347 typical range isn't randomness — one factor explains most of it:

Trim
up to $5,074

The CL550 typically asks $10,921, while the CL600 BI-T asks $15,995 — same year, same market.

How we calculate these prices

We track 20 active listings for this vehicle across dealer sites nationwide, updated every day. Average and median are computed from real asking prices on live listings. We exclude the top and bottom 2% of prices to remove data errors, salvage titles, and monthly-payment figures posted as if they were sale prices. Prices reflect dealer asking prices — not final sale prices — and exclude taxes, fees, and incentives. Trim and mileage move the price more than any other factor; see the breakdowns above.
